When launching the video from comment #6 with gst-launch-0.10 playbin2 uri="file:///$HOME/Downloads/SANY0026.MP4" it displays full-screen (unlike other videos), the problem is still present, and there are several repetitions of:
WARNING: from element /GstPlayBin2:playbin20/GstPlaySink:playsink0/GstBin:vbin/GstAutoVideoSink:videosink/GstXvImageSink:videosink-actual-sink-xvimage: A lot of buffers are being dropped. Additional debug info: gstbasesink.c(2875): gst_base_sink_is_too_late (): /GstPlayBin2:playbin20/GstPlaySink:playsink0/GstBin:vbin/GstAutoVideoSink:videosink/GstXvImageSink:videosink-actual-sink-xvimage: There may be a timestamping problem, or this computer is too slow. AMD Athlon XP 2700+ here with ATI R350.
